Evolving Consumer Behaviours

In 2026, consumer behaviours are driving major changes in web marketing service delivery. Hyper-personalisation is now the norm, with AI-powered recommendations tailoring every touchpoint. Users expect seamless, omnichannel experiences, moving fluidly between devices and platforms.

Mobile-first browsing and voice search dominate, prompting brands to optimise for speed and conversational queries. According to industry reports, 70% of users expect brands to anticipate their needs, making predictive engagement vital for any web marketing service.

Data privacy is a top concern, with consumers demanding transparency and control. Gen Z and Alpha generations are shaping digital spending patterns, favouring brands that embrace short-form video and social commerce. Case studies show that brands prioritising these formats see up to 30% higher engagement, reinforcing the need for a strategic, consumer-centric web marketing service.

Key Technology Shifts Shaping Web Marketing

Technology is reshaping every aspect of web marketing service strategies. AI-powered automation is streamlining campaign management and content creation, allowing teams to focus on strategy and creativity. The integration of AR and VR delivers immersive brand experiences, while advanced analytics platforms provide real-time insights for agile decision-making.

No-code and low-code tools are empowering marketers to launch campaigns faster than ever. The rollout of 5G is improving content delivery, making rich media and instant interactions standard. Chatbots and AI assistants are reducing response times by 50%, enhancing customer satisfaction.

Search Engine Optimisation (SEO) in 2026

SEO remains a foundation for every web marketing service. In 2026, AI-driven SEO tools are essential for content optimisation, enabling brands to target conversational queries and voice search. E-E-A-T factors—experience, expertise, authoritativeness, and trustworthiness—are more important than ever, influencing rankings and consumer trust.

Local SEO and hyperlocal targeting allow service businesses to stand out in competitive markets. Adapting to ongoing algorithm updates is critical, as is prioritising technical SEO and site performance. For example, businesses updating their content for natural language queries are seeing up to 20 percent traffic growth.

Paid Media & Performance Marketing

Paid media is rapidly evolving. Cross-channel strategies now span Google Ads, Meta, TikTok, and LinkedIn, with automation and smart bidding driving efficiency. Attribution modelling is shifting as third-party cookies disappear, so brands must refine their approach to measuring success.

Creative personalisation at scale is now possible, unlocking higher returns on ad spend. Integrating paid and organic campaigns has become a best practice for web marketing service providers. Dynamic product ads and advanced retargeting boost campaign relevance, while budget allocation for new ad formats keeps you ahead of the curve.

Conversion Rate Optimisation (CRO) & UX

CRO and user experience are tightly linked pillars in any web marketing service. Data-driven A/B testing and personalisation help refine landing pages and sales funnels. Mobile UX and instant checkout options are now baseline requirements, with frictionless navigation driving higher conversions.

Integrating CRO with SEO and paid strategies ensures a seamless journey from discovery to purchase. Accessibility and inclusive design are essential, opening your brand to wider audiences. For instance, reducing checkout steps can increase conversions by 18 percent, providing a strong case for ongoing UX improvements.

Step 1: Define Clear Business & Marketing Objectives

Start every web marketing service plan by setting spec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) goals. These objectives should directly support your business growth targets, whether that means boosting online revenue, increasing leads, or improving retention.

List the key performance indicators (KPIs) that matter most, such as website traffic, lead generation, sales conversions, or customer loyalty. For example, a service business may aim for a 25 percent year-on-year digital revenue increase.

Map each objective to stages of the customer journey, ensuring you’re nurturing prospects from awareness to loyalty. Engage stakeholders early, so everyone shares the same vision and is committed to success.

Step 3: Channel & Service Selection

Not every channel suits every brand, so choose your mix strategically. A strong web marketing service plan might combine SEO, paid media, social campaigns, CRO, and email marketing.

Prioritise channels based on where your target audience spends their time and your available budget. If your market skews Gen Z, invest in TikTok and Instagram Reels. For B2B, LinkedIn and email may be more effective.

Aim for an omnichannel approach to keep your messaging consistent across platforms. Decide which activities are best handled in-house and which require agency expertise for optimal results.

Questions to Ask Before Partnering

Before finalising your web marketing service partnership, ask potential agencies about their approach to strategy, measurement, and ongoing support. Can they provide relevant case studies or references? How do they fit into your existing workflows, and what is their policy on transparency and reporting?

Consider agencies that offer trial periods or pilot projects, allowing you to assess their fit before making a long-term commitment. It is also wise to understand how they stay ahead of changing industry trends and ensure flexible communication.

The right web marketing service partner will be proactive, supportive, and aligned with your business goals from day one.
